The turning point, and the primary engine of her substantial net worth, arrived with the creation of *Desperate Housewives* in 2004. The show was a cultural phenomenon, and Crosss character, Bree Van de Kamp, was central to its success. Tasked with embodying the archetype of the perfectionist, controlling suburban matriarch, Cross delivered a performance that was both comedic and deeply poignant. She navigated Brees journey from a woman desperate to maintain control amidst the chaos of her friends' lives to a more vulnerable, self-aware individual confronting the consequences of her choices. For ten seasons, Cross was a cornerstone of one of the highest-rated dramas in ABC history. The salary she commanded for such a high-profile, long-running series is, of course, the single largest contributor to her impressive net worth. While exact figures are rarely disclosed, it is well-documented that lead actors on flagship series of this magnitude earn substantial seven-figure sums per season, and Cross was no exception. This consistent, high-level compensation over a decade provided the capital necessary to secure her financial future.

However, the financial bedrock of the Bundy legacy is notoriously quicksand. The legal judgments against Cliven Bundy and his associates are staggering. In 2021, a federal judge ordered Cliven Bundy, his sons Ammon and Ryan, and co-defendant Ryan Payne to pay over $1 billion in damages to the BLM and the state of Nevada for the 2014 standoff and subsequent litigation. This figure, while likely subject to reduction on appeal, underscores the immense financial precarity facing the family. The "Bundy bloodline" net worth is thus a paradoxical entity: on paper, it is encumbered by a debt so large it borders on the insurmountable; in practice, it functions as a resilient brand that continues to attract supporters who separate the legal reality from the ideological appeal. The familys wealth is not held in conventional bank accounts but in the intangibles of influence, access, and a martyrdom narrative. They trade on the suffering of the Hammond family (whose prison sentences were commuted by the Trump administration) and the anger of a segment of the population that feels discarded by modernity. Ultimately, the true net worth of the Bundy bloodline is not a number on a ledger but a measure of cultural capitala testament to the enduring power of grievance to generate value in the digital age, a value that persists even as the legal and financial foundation crumbles beneath it.
As the industry evolved, so too did the avenues through which Luis Guzman generated income. The rise of the streaming era and the subsequent boom in premium cable television provided a new landscape for actors of his generation. Suddenly, there was a voracious demand for experienced performers who could carry complex narratives over the course of a season. Guzman, with his vast reservoir of experience, became a highly sought-after commodity for networks looking to add gravitas to their programming. Series like "Oz" and "The Get Down" were not just jobs; they were long-term engagements that provided a steady stream of income well beyond the typical movie paycheck. This shift allowed him to maintain a consistent level of relevance and earnings, ensuring that his net worth remained robust even as the traditional studio system changed.
